About

Alberto Selvaggi is a scholar working on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Plant Science and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Alberto Selvaggi has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 110 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, 12 papers in Plant Science and 4 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Alberto Selvaggi's work include Mediterranean and Iberian flora and fauna (10 papers), Botany and Plant Ecology Studies (8 papers) and Plant Ecology and Taxonomy Studies (5 papers). Alberto Selvaggi is often cited by papers focused on Mediterranean and Iberian flora and fauna (10 papers), Botany and Plant Ecology Studies (8 papers) and Plant Ecology and Taxonomy Studies (5 papers). Alberto Selvaggi coll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Switzerland and France. Alberto Selvaggi's co-authors include Graziano Rossi, Juha M. Alatalo, Rodolfo Gentili, Alessandro Ferrarini, Simone Orsenigo, Thomas Abeli, Adriano Soldano, Luc Garraud, Matilde Gennai and Robert P. Wagensommer and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Scientific Reports and Frontiers in Plant Science.
